Description

Kerege - the initial and fundamental part of the unified structural system of the yurt.
Usually, the kerege consists of several sections connected with rawhide straps. Each section includes 10-12 laths. It is made by bending wood and fastening it with rawhide ties. The kerege forms the wall of the yurt and serves as the main support of the entire structure.
